This course isn’t about becoming fluent. It’s about changing how English feels and functions for you at work.
Over 4 weeks, the focus is on moving you through these stages:
You’ll understand what happens cognitively when English is used under pressure, and why “freezing” is often a processing issue rather than a language one.
You’ll learn how to:
buy yourself time without sounding uncertain
reduce hesitation in the first 30 seconds of speaking
respond more calmly instead of shutting down
This week reduces the internal friction that makes everything else harder.
You’ll focus on practical ways to keep speaking clearly in meetings and on calls, even when your thinking feels rushed.
You’ll practice:
finishing your sentence instead of abandoning it halfway
answering questions without over-explaining
keeping your structure simple when the conversation speeds up
This is where control starts to feel visible, both to you and to others.
You’ll work on contributing more deliberately in meetings and calls.
This includes:
explaining your thinking clearly
responding to unexpected questions
adding value without over-preparing or scripting everything in advance
This is often the point where people notice they’re being heard more clearly.
In the final week, you’ll consolidate what’s changed and identify what still needs strengthening.
By this point, many people notice they:
speak without mentally translating first
respond more naturally in live conversations
need far less rehearsal before meetings
You’ll leave with clarity about what to continue practising, and with English that reflects your real level of thinking more consistently.
